"""
Auth module specific utilities and helper functions.
"""
import netaddr
import string
def get_host_only_server_string(server_str):
"""
Returns host part only of the given server_string if it's a combination
of host part and port. Otherwise, return null string.
"""
# First of all, exclude pure IPv6 address (w/o port).
if netaddr.valid_ipv6(server_str):
return ''
# Next, check if this is IPv6 address with port number combination.
if server_str.find("]:") != -1:
[address, sep, port] = server_str.replace('[', '', 1).partition(']:')
return address
# Third, check if this is a combination of general address and port
if server_str.find(':') == -1:
return ''
# This must be a combination of host part and port
(address, port) = server_str.split(':')
return address
